新闻中心

EEPW首页 > 测试测量 > 设计应用 > 基于LabVIEW 语言的信号采集与处理

基于LabVIEW 语言的信号采集与处理

作者:时间:2011-03-17来源:网络收藏

摘要:基于虚拟仪器技术, 利用 语言进行系统的研制具有重要意义。文章介绍与处理系统的主要流程。详细介绍PCI-1714 数据采集卡的原理及功能,通过数据采集程序实例介绍基于 语言实现PCI-1714 采集卡的全过程,利用 语言编写的程序用于将存储数据调出,并对信号波形特点进行分析。

本文引用地址:http://www.eepw.com.cn/article/195050.htm

  1 概述

  实验室虚拟仪器工程平台(LabVIEW)是一种专门用于数据采集、分析及仪器控制的图形化软件,它所开发的虚拟仪器将计算机强大的数据处理能力与仪器的硬件测试控制能力很好地结合在一起。

  LabVIEW 的图形化开发环境具有精确、高效、功能强大、开发简易、实时性强、界面友好等优点,为用户提供了强大功能和使用的灵活性, 非常适合用于进行仿真、实时检测和控制。目前,LabVIEW 已经成为测试领域应用最广泛和最有前途的软件开发平台之一,也是应用最广、发展最快、功能最强的图形化软件开发集成环境之一。

  虚拟仪器可以利用高性能的模块化硬件, 结合高效灵活的软件来完成各种测试、测量和自动化应用,与传统的测量仪器相比,具有成本低、功能强大、集成度高、质量可靠、维护方便等优点,能很方便地组建测试系统,满足多种测量要求。因此,基于虚拟仪器技术, 利用LabVIEW 语言进行系统的研制具有重要意义。

  LabVIEW 虚拟仪器主要包括前面板、框图和图标/ 接口部件三部分。

  前面板是VI 的交互式用户界面, 即用户与程序代码发生联系的窗口。VI 前面板是控件和指示器的组合,控件仿真常规仪器上的输入输出设备类型,如旋钮和开关,并提供一种机制,将输入从前面板传送到基本框图。

  信号采集与处理系统主要应用的是数据采集卡的A / D(模/ 数)转换功能,通过数据采集卡将采集端采集到的模拟电信号利用高速模数转换电路转换为数字信号,经过数据采集卡板载缓存,最后利用计算机中的程序不断从缓存中提取数据, 存入计算机中,并进行相关处理,提取有用数据进行硬盘存储。

  利用LabVIEW 语言编写数据采集卡的驱动程序,对信号分析处理及存储流程如图1 所示。

1.jpg


图1 信号采集与处理系统总流程图。


上一页 1 2 3 下一页

关键词: LabVIEW 信号采集

评论


相关推荐

技术专区

关闭